  • Abstract
    The necessary conditions for high-effective multi-beam Bragg acoustooptic diffraction (i.e. laser beam splitting into several beams of predetermined powers) are found. The effect is observed in case of the input electric signal being a combination of several monochromatic components with equidistant frequencies and predetermined amplitudes and mutual phases. An optimizing algorithm for diffraction efficiency maximization is developed. The high-effective splitting into 3-7 beams is experimentally realized
